About the role
- Performs or assists within the limits of ability and experience the duties contained in the job description entitled Electric Distribution Designer 2 with under close supervision.
- Interfaces with appropriate departments to ensure the proper design and efficient coordination of information for distribution projects.
- Provides accurate and timely cost estimates and designs for new Residential services, relocations and upgrade projects.
- Prepares designs and supporting documentation for additions and changes to the Company electric system.
- Actively participates in the weekly AWC Planning and Scheduling meetings.
- Will have storm restoration and emergency restoration assignments.
- Maintains a working knowledge and adherence to the rules and provisions of company environmental policies, Design Standards, and Safety Manual in the design of facilities.
- Listens to and understands the customer (both internal and external); anticipates customer needs; gives high priority to customer satisfaction.
- Prepares documentation for GIS map update process.
- Monitors and provides accurate need dates for all ongoing assigned projects. Provides timely response and follow-up to customer and contractor inquiries.
Requirements
- Associate degree in Engineering, Engineering Technology, Industrial Electricity or similar program, or 2 years of combined education and related experience.
- Successful completion of on-the job training of an Electric Distribution Designer 3L which normally takes 6 months, or equivalent level of related work experience.
- A Working knowledge of electrical and construction nomenclature equipment and procedures.
- Capable of accurately interpreting blueprints and company circuit maps.
- Effective written and oral communication skills.
- Effective computer skills.
- Must successfully pass the EEI Tech Test.
- Knowledge of National Electric Code as it pertains to Eversource service requirements.
